Cold mornings to nice afternoons

COLUMBUS, Mississippi (WCBI) – Conditions this week are overall calm. Temperatures are going to remain mild, in the lower 60s. Heavier cloud coverage does not fill back in until the end of the week, ahead of the light weekend rain chance.

TUESDAY NIGHT: Another mostly clear night will have temperatures falling. Overnight low temperatures will drop close to freezing again, with some cities getting close to the upper 20s.

WEDNESDAY: Middle of the week is expected to be nice! High temperatures will be relatively mild, in the lower 60s. Sky conditions will remain mostly clear and dry. Low temperatures will be just slightly warmer in the middle 30s.

THURSDAY: Copy and Paste! There will not be much of a difference from Wednesday’s forecast. High temperatures will be back in the lower 60s. Sky will continue to be mostly clear and conditions remain dry. Low temperatures will return to the middle 30s Thursday night/Friday morning.

FRIDAY: A few changes will be possible for the end of our week, but nothing too drastic. High temperatures maintain in the lower 60s. Clouds will begin to fill in and across Mississippi, with additional moisture filling in. Low temperatures will be slightly warmer, thanks to the increased cloud coverage, dropping into the lower 40s. So still chilly!
